Description
Apple cider donuts are a delightful treat that captures the essence of fall with their warm, spiced flavor and soft, fluffy texture.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up apple cider
- 3/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up unsweetened applesauce
- 2 large eggs
- 1 tablespo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 1 cup granulated sugar (for dusting)
- 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on (for dusting)
- Vegetable oil (for frying)
Instructions
- Gather your ingredients.
- Prepare the apple cider.
- Mix the dry ingredients in a large bowl.
- Combine the wet ingredients in a separate bowl.
- Create the donut batter by combining wet and dry ingredients.
- Fill the donut pans with batter.
- Bake the donuts at 350°F (175°C) for 10-12 minutes or fry in oil at 375°F (190°C).
- Coat the warm donuts in cinnamon sugar.
Notes
- Choose fresh, unfiltered apple cider for the best flavor.
- Aim for a thick but pourable batter consistency.
- For gluten-free donuts, substitute all-purpose flour with a gluten-free blend.
- For vegan donuts, replace eggs with flaxseed meal or chia seeds and use plant-based butter.
